Signal Transformer Announces New and Expanded Series of Surface Mount Inductors (SMD) for Lighting

22.8.2018
Reading Time: 1 min read
A A

Source: Signal Transformer news

Inwood, NY [August 21, 2018] Signal Transformer, a Bel group company (NASDAQ: BELFA and BELFB) and global manufacturer of custom and standard transformers, chokes, inductors, transformers and SMD inductors, announce their new SCIH1040HC and expanded SCIHP1367, SCIHP1350, SCIHP1338, SCIHP0718 and SCIHP0724 Series of Surface Mount Inductors (SMD) for Lighting Applications. These new series of SMD Inductors for Lighting complement existing Signal Series SMD SCRH5D28, SCRH129 and SCMS7D43AY.

Emergence of LEDs as the most efficient lighting is driving electronic technology of SMD inductors to ensure that LEDs are powered sufficiently to achieve the highest level of performance and luminescence. Increased importance is also placed on cost savings and quick delivery times by design engineers and OEM manufacturers who specify and build products which include LED lighting, including consumer, commercial, industrial, vehicle and emergency transportation, fire and security, gaming, medical and automation markets.

Utilizing an enhanced manufacturing process, Signal has implemented composite molded construction technology, which provides a uniform, seamless powder iron core platform, encapsulating the entire coil structure and exposing only the surface mount terminal elements. This ensures our SMD Inductors for Lighting are footprint compatible and easily substitutable to other manufacturers, as well as highly efficient, with high energy storage, high noise filtering, high saturation current, high moisture protection and low magnetic radiation. In addition, our SMDs feature the smallest height profile with an encapsulated body, which are self-shielding, have low noise, low self-heating and features a low DCR/L in package size, offering optimization of the PCB layout.
